Contemplating my 2008 New Year’s Resolutions

Posted on 12.13.07 | Bob Angus |

I love to build action plans. I have my Commission Junction work objectives and my Angus personal/home to-do list always within in reach. Setting clear, measurable objectives truly excites me. And there is no better time of year than late December… It is time for me to define my 2008 New Year’s Resolutions!

However, this year is going to be different. I want to break out of my normal mold. No, I do not have a problem with achieving the resolutions I set. No, the fundamental structure of my resolutions is not going to stray away from the classic SMART formula (specific, measurable, achievable, realistic, time-based). No, I am not going to dramatically mess with the critical thinking framework that was imprinted into my brain while getting my MBA at Babson. What will change is…

I AM GOING BIG IN 2008

I have been reading a lot of great discourse on goals, dreams, and taking a leap into the unknown. I have been visualizing some lofty dreams. They are keeping me up at night. Today, I read Christine OKelley’s How to Achieve Ridiculous Goals. That article pushed me over the edge. I have to go big.

My recent goals have pushed me. They were not easy to achieve and they made me stretch into doing things I have never done before. For example, my 2006 and 2007 running goals have been incredible at transforming my daily life (and my health). However, I knew that I could meet my goal with conventional methods and perseverance from the outset.

In 2008, my resolution or resolutions will be out of bounds, even ridiculous. My objectives will be incredibly meaningful, yet I do not know how to get there today. Stay tuned. My 2008 New Year’s resolutions post is coming soon.
